Dissolving Fillers
Hyaluronidase is a naturally occurring enzyme present in the body that breaks down hyaluronic acid (HA). Many dermal fillers, including those used for lip augmentation, are made of HA.
Hyaluronidase is injected directly into the lips where the unwanted filler resides. The enzyme breaks down the HA molecules in the filler, causing it to dissolve and be reabsorbed by the body. This process gradually reduces lip volume, allowing you to return to your natural lip shape.

Considering dissolving your unwanted fillers?
If you're unhappy with your dermal filler treatment, whether it's the aesthetic outcome or the presence of lumps and nodules, there's good news: the process can often be reversed. Most dermal fillers used in the UK are made with hyaluronic acid. Fortunately, this can be dissolved using a prescription-only enzyme called hyaluronidase, which is injected directly into the treated area to break down the filler.

Factors Affecting Dissolving Time:
- Amount of Filler: More filler generally takes longer to dissolve than a smaller amount.
- Type of Filler: Different types of hyaluronic acid fillers have varying degrees of cross-linking, which affects how quickly hyaluronidase can break them down.
- Number of Hyaluronidase Treatments: Sometimes multiple sessions are needed, especially for stubborn fillers or large amounts.
- Individual Body Chemistry: Everyone’s body metabolizes substances differently, so the dissolving process can vary slightly from person to person.
Here’s a general timeframe:
- Initial Results: You might see some reduction in lip volume within a few hours after the hyaluronidase injection.
- Full Effects: It typically takes 24 to 48 hours to see the most significant results, but it can take up to 2 weeks for the complete dissolving process to occur.
- Multiple Sessions: If a significant amount of filler needs to be dissolved, you might need multiple hyaluronidase treatments spaced a few weeks apart.

Right After Treatment:
- Touching or Rubbing Your Lips: This can irritate the injection sites and potentially increase swelling.
- Applying Makeup: Wait at least 24 hours before applying any makeup to your lips, as this can introduce bacteria and hinder healing.
- Strenuous Exercise: Avoid strenuous activity for at least 24 hours, as this can increase blood flow to the area and prolong swelling.
- Extreme Temperatures: Avoid hot showers, saunas, or excessive sun exposure for at least 24 hours. Heat can increase swelling and discomfort.
- Alcohol Consumption: Alcohol can thin the blood and potentially increase bruising. It’s best to avoid alcohol for at least 24 hours after treatment.
In the Following Days:
- Smoking: Smoking can slow down healing and irritate the injection sites. Ideally, avoid smoking for several days after treatment.
- Anti-inflammatory Medications: Avoid taking over-the-counter anti-inflammatory medications like ibuprofen or aspirin, as they can thin the blood and increase bruising. Consult your doctor about pain management options if needed.
- Saunas or Steam Rooms: The heat can worsen swelling and discomfort. Wait until any swelling subsides before using saunas or steam rooms.
- Dental Work: Discuss lip filler dissolving with your dentist if you have any upcoming dental procedures, as swelling might affect the process.
General Practices:
- Maintain Gentle Skincare: Cleanse your lips gently with a mild cleanser and pat them dry. Avoid harsh products or excessive scrubbing.
- Moisturise: Use a fragrance-free lip balm to keep your lips hydrated and promote healing.
- Listen to Your Body: If you experience any unusual pain, excessive swelling, or signs of infection (redness, pus), consult the clinic immediately.
